Direct Meshless Local Petrov-galerkin (dmlpg) Method: a Generalized Mls Approximation
The Meshless Local Petrov–Galerkin method (MLPG) is one of the popular meshless methods that has been used very successfully to solve several types of boundary value problems since the late nineties. In this paper, using a generalized moving least squares (GMLS) approximation, a new direct MLPG technique, called DMLPG, is presented. متن کاملOn Generalized Moving Least Squares and Diffuse Derivatives
The Moving Least Squares method (MLS) provides an approximation û of a function u based solely on values u(xj) of u on scattered ”meshless” nodes xj . Derivatives of u are usually approximated by derivatives of û. In contrast to this, we directly estimate derivatives of u from the data, without any detour via derivatives of û. متن کاملA Meshless-based Local Reanalysis Method for Structural Analysis
This study presents a meshless-based local reanalysis (MLR) method. The purpose of this study is to extend reanalysis methods to the Kriging interpolation meshless method due to its high efficiency. In this study, two reanalysis methods: combined approximations CA) and indirect factorization updating (IFU) methods are utilized. متن کاملMeshless Local Petrov-Galerkin (MLPG) Mixed Finite Difference Method for Solid Mechanics
The Finite Difference Method (FDM), within the framework of the Meshless Local PetrovGalerkin (MLPG) approach, is proposed in this paper for solving solid mechanics problems. A “mixed” interpolation scheme is adopted in the present implementation: the displacements, displacement gradients, and stresses are interpolated independently using identical MLS shape functions.
